Abstract

The form factors for the two-nucleon transfer reaction are studied, in zero-range DWBA, using five different types of Skyrme nucleon-nucleon potential. The results are compared with those using an interaction potential between two free nucleons. The results are independent of the incident triton energy, the state of the residual nucleus and the method used to calculate the form factor.
